Bromsgrove station provides several facilities to ensure a smooth experience for all passengers. Ticket purchases can be made at the ticket office, which operates from Monday to Friday, 6:00 AM to 7:15 PM, and Saturday from 6:30 AM to 7:15 PM. For those preferring a self-service option or who arrive outside office hours, ticket machines are conveniently available, with accessible machines for ease of use.
For those needing assistance, help is at hand during the station's operational hours from the knowledgeable team at either the ticket office or designated help points. The station is accredited by the Secure Station Scheme, promoting a safe environment for all travelers. Although luggage storage isn't available, CCTV surveillance adds an extra layer of security.
Accessibility is a key feature at Bromsgrove. With step-free access throughout, it caters well to those with limited mobility. The station offers 17 accessible parking spaces and ramps for easy train boarding. However, note that while there are no accessible toilets, toilet facilities are available during ticket office hours.

Despite its modest size, South Acton Station is equipped with facilities to ensure a smooth travel experience. Passengers can purchase and collect tickets conveniently from the available machines, which are accessible for all users. While the ticket office has limited hours on weekdays from 07:30 to 10:00, the presence of smart ticket machines ensures you can easily manage your tickets even outside these times. Accessibility is well considered here, with step-free access available to some areas. However, if you need to switch platforms, prepare for a bit of a scenic stroll via the street.
For those requiring additional assistance, staff are on hand during generous hours throughout the week. Feel at ease with clear displays for departures and arrivals, supplemented by announcements to keep you informed. Notably, South Acton Station is under the watchful eye of CCTV, although facilities like luggage storage, toilets, and waiting rooms are not available here.
